wxGTK/wxPython ABI mismatch problem


Hello,

I've always been happy to use p7zip from alien's repo, the 7zFM GUI depends on wxGTK2(alien). While compiling aMule SBo I omit the wxPython2 (which conflicts with wxGTK2), this results in ABI mismatching problem.

If I build wxGTK2/wxPython2 from SBo, aMule works well but 7zFM(alien) ABI mismatched. And if installing p7zip from SBo, I get 7zG GUI only.

Are there any solutions to build aMule without recompile wxGTK2(alien), or 7zFM GUI with the recompiled wxGTK/wxPython(SBo)?

Never mind, I compiled p7zip with 7zFM GUI successfully by alien's p7zip.slackbuilds and 6 patches from p7zip-16.02-r6.ebuild.

Though 7zFM codes were abandoned by p7zip project, It's still the better GUI archiver that can handle none-UTF filenames well.

For the ABI problem, It looks like wxGTK/wxPython must be recompiled for compatibility while building new packages from SBo.^^

7zFM isn't the only program that depends on wxGTK/wxPython, maybe alien compiled wxGTK a long time ago while the current updating lots of like gcc and glibc.
As a desktop user, It a pity if no GUI archiver. I've tried ark and file-roller, both of them cannot display none-utf filenames correctly. Besides 7zFM, I just found xarchiver shows filename in my native language.
